Here is a PCGS help to grading. (Keep in mind that if the coin has issues, that will lower the grade a lot) But yours seem like there should not be any issues for your coin. Just a point I wanted to make to help new ones with their grading skills. A mild/med/large damaged area can turn a coin into a cull, regardless on how the coin wear will grade. Cleaning a coin will can also turn a coin into a cull coin, reducing the coins value up to 90% less than listed values. They turn into a problem coin that will be a hard sell to a seasoned collector. Newbies will jump for them, but then later that will regret they purchased the coin when they go to sell the coin.
